Output 06c8afd683debd8d649e6f5100bf915f5e41b5aa0c0bcfb62149712e3e1a0d68:51

value
628629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e51a337d99133d37b68e182789446da7c27f384 OP_EQUAL
address
3G88V8YNTYe72TmoHyzQNNLe2hDiP2G4UW
transaction
06c8afd683debd8d649e6f5100bf915f5e41b5aa0c0bcfb62149712e3e1a0d68
spent
true